Sonogram Tech Job Summary

Pencil Bluff AR ultrasound tech with patientThere are several professional titles for ultrasound techs (technicians). They are also referred to as ultrasound technologists, sonogram techs, and diagnostic medical sonographers (or just sonographers). No matter what their title is, they all have the same primary job function, which is to implement diagnostic ultrasound procedures on patients. Even though a number of techs practice as generalists there are specializations within the field, for example in pediatrics and cardiology. The majority work in Pencil Bluff AR hospitals, clinics, private practices or outpatient diagnostic imaging centers. Common daily work tasks of an ultrasound technician may consist of:

  • Maintaining records of patient case histories and details of each procedure
  • Counseling patients by explaining the procedures and answering questions
  • Preparing the ultrasound machines for usage and then sterilizing and re-calibrating them
  • Escorting patients to treatment rooms and ensuring their comfort
  • Using equipment while limiting patient exposure to sound waves
  • Reviewing the results and identifying necessity for additional testing

Sonographers must frequently assess the performance and safety of their equipment. They also must adhere to a high professional standard and code of conduct as medical practitioners. In order to sustain that level of professionalism and remain up to date with medical knowledge, they are required to complete continuing education courses on an ongoing basis.

Sonogram Tech Degree Programs Offered

Pencil Bluff AR ultrasound technician performing sonographyUltrasound tech students have the choice to acquire either an Associate Degree or a Bachelor’s Degree. An Associate Degree will generally require around 18 months to 2 years to accomplish dependent on the course load and program. A Bachelor’s Degree will require more time at up to 4 years to finish. Another option for individuals who have already earned a college degree is a post graduate certificate program. If you have earned a Bachelor’s Degree in any major or an Associate Degree in a related medical sector, you can instead choose a certificate program that will require only 12 to 18 months to finish. Something to keep in mind is that the majority of sonographer programs do have a practical training component as part of their curriculum. It often may be fulfilled by participating in an internship program which numerous schools sponsor through Pencil Bluff AR hospitals and clinics. Once you have graduated from any of the degree or certificate programs, you will then need to comply with the certification or licensing requirements in Arkansas or whatever state you decide to practice in.

Are the Sonogram Technician Schools Accredited? The majority of ultrasound technician colleges have acquired some type of accreditation, whether regional or national. Even so, it’s still imperative to make sure that the program and school are accredited. Among the most highly regarded accrediting organizations in the field of sonography is the Joint Review Committee on Education in Diagnostic Medical Sonography (JRC-DMS). Schools obtaining accreditation from the JRC-DMS have undergone a detailed review of their teachers and educational materials. If the college is online it might also obtain accreditation from the Distance Education and Training Council, which targets distance or online learning. All accrediting agencies should be recognized by the U.S. Department of Education or the Council on Higher Education Accreditation. Besides ensuring a superior education, accreditation will also assist in acquiring financial assistance and student loans, which are often not available for non-accredited schools. Accreditation might also be a pre-requisite for certification and licensing as required. And numerous Pencil Bluff AR employers will only hire a graduate of an accredited program for entry-level positions.

    U.S. Route 270 (US 270) is a spur of US 70. It travels for 643 miles (1,035 km) from Liberal, Kansas at US 54 to White Hall, Arkansas at Interstate 530 (I-530) and US 65. It travels through the states of Arkansas, Oklahoma, and Kansas. It travels through the cities of Oklahoma City, Oklahoma, Hot Springs, Arkansas, and McAlester, Oklahoma.

    US 270 begins in the southeast part of Liberal, Kansas, at an intersection with US 83 (running north–south through the intersection) and US 54. US 270 follows the south leg of this intersection, following US 83 south. US 270 only spends 3 miles (4.8 km) in Kansas before crossing into Oklahoma. Seward County is the only Kansas county that US-270 serves.

    US 270 enters Oklahoma in Beaver County, the eastern third of the Oklahoma Panhandle. From here it continues east along US 64, then south towards Beaver, the county seat, along SH-23. South of Beaver, the road joins with US 412 (OK) and SH-3, the latter of which US 270 will overlap with through most of northwest Oklahoma. After leaving the Panhandle and picking up US 183 near Fort Supply, the highways turn southwest towards Woodward. US 412 splits away in Woodward. US 270, concurrent with US 183 and SH-3, proceed southeast toward Seiling. West of Seiling, US 183 splits off to the south, but in Seiling, it is replaced by US 281. The routes continue southwest to Watonga, where US 270/281 turn south along SH-8, while SH-3 continues due east to concur with SH-33. In Geary, US 270 splits off on an independent alignment, looping through Calumet before joining with Interstate 40.
